Overview

Carbon is the most unique element present in the periodic table. It has unique properties like tetravalency and concatenation which makes it capable of forming uncountable number of compounds. Organic chemistry exclusively deals with carbon and its compounds. This book discusses various important aspects of this field such as spectroscopy, fluorescent molecules and dyes, organo-metallics, polymers, surfactants, synthesis of reagents, etc. From theories to research to practical applications, case studies related to all contemporary topics of relevance to this area have been included in it. With state-of-the-art inputs by acclaimed experts of this field, this book targets students and professionals.
